Featuring a sub-20 mK thermal sensitivity and smooth 50 Hz refresh rate, the AGM 384x288 Thermal Imaging Monocular 50Hzdelivers clear imagery of what would otherwise be hidden in the dark. Primary uses for the handheld, rechargeable thermal imager include hunting, law enforcement, search-and-rescue, personal security, conservation, anti-poaching, camping, hiking, and marine applications. The Seeker employs a 12µ, <20 mK NETD vanadium oxide microbolometer with a detection range of 1050 yards. It records video and photos on 64GB of built-in memory and is powered by one removable, rechargeable 18650 battery. The IP67 water-resistance rating means you don't have to worry if you and your Seeker get caught in the rain.

[12 µm] When I made up mind mind to buy one of these they were all out of stock. I called AGM and they told me B&H was a good place to back order so I did. It came in 3 weeks early. Thanks B&H. On to the item. I bought this as a companion piece to a Sightmark Wraith which is a digital scope. In brush or trees digitals are pretty much blinded by the IR glare. This unit is not. It will not see through things so don't expect that. I've played with this daily for 3 weeks or so and I'm not a technology person so here's what I've found. Detection range on cows and deer is about 500 yds. Recognition range on deer is about 250 +/-. I wear trifocals. Your mileage may vary. Small animals require some knowledge of what you're looking at. At 40/60 yds a crouching rabbit looks very similar to a cat or to an owl that has just caught a mouse. A fox can be hard to tell from a raccoon at times. BUT, you will know they're there. Humans and dogs are very recognizable at 150+ yds. Good security device. Features: the buttons are for bare fingers only - the color palettes are nice because light and temperature sometimes require them - the screen rotates, I don't know why but there it is - it will refresh ( screen freeze ) from time to time. The nature of the beast from what I understand. - the screen is not Leupold clear and the magnification is not useful because it gets to pixelated but that is normal for entry level devices - I haven't played with the camera. Read the instructions. - a good little unit at this price point.

[384 x 288] This is a fantastic thermal monocular. I can see bats flying at night and various aircraft with it. I never realized how many bats are flying around at night here in Portland, Oregon. You can even see small insects like moths and mosquitoes flying at night in the sky with it (I was never able to see any insects or bats with any of the lower resolution monoculars).

It's perfect for checking out what's going on in your neighborhood and observing any wild animals like raccoons and rodents.

The refresh rate is very fast (real time as though you are looking through binoculars). It feels very quick and responsive compared to the more basic units offered by AGM (button presses on the lower resolution devices would have a small delay which switching palettes etc.).

This device give you a superpower and is the best form of night vision available. I love it!
